Who funds Swain-Qualla Safe Inc

EIN 56-1454335 · Bryson City, NC · NTEE P620

Swain-Qualla Safe Inc of Bryson City, NC (EIN 56-1454335)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 5 grants paid totaling $67,000 in tax years 2020–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
